SSH(安全外壳)是一种网络协议,主要用于安全地访问和管理不安全网络上的计算机。 它提供加密通信方法,确保您的数据在传输过程中不会被窃取或篡改。 SSH服务器作为该协议的一种实现,广泛应用于各种场景。 以下是找独服介绍的一些常见用途。
1. 远程登录和管理
SSH 最基本的用途是远程登录。 系统管理员和开发人员可以通过 SSH 安全地访问远程服务器,进行系统管理、文件操作和应用程序配置。 与传统的Telnet协议相比,SSH提供了更高的安全性,因为它对所有传输的数据进行加密,并防止密码和敏感信息泄露。
通过 SSH,用户只需一个终端和网络连接就可以从任何地方访问您的服务器。 这使得远程工作和管理更加灵活,因为管理员可以随时随地监控和维护服务器,尤其是在云计算和虚拟化环境中。
2. 文件传输
SSH 用于安全文件传输以及远程登录。 通过SCP(安全复制协议)和SFTP(SSH文件传输协议),用户可以在本地计算机和远程服务器之间安全地传输文件。 这些协议可确保传输中文件的加密和完整性,防止传输中数据被篡改或盗窃。
例如,开发者可以使用SFTP将代码文件上传到生产服务器,或者从服务器下载日志文件进行分析。 与传统FTP相比,SFTP和SCP提供了更强的安全性,是现代文件传输的首选方法。
3. 端口转发
SSH还支持端口转发,允许用户安全地访问远程服务。 通过SSH隧道,用户可以将本地端口转发到远程服务器上的指定端口,从而提供对远程服务的安全访问。
4.远程命令执行
SSH也支持远程命令执行。 用户无需登录服务器即可在远程服务器上运行命令。 这有助于自动执行任务和脚本。 例如,系统管理员可以创建脚本,通过 SSH 在多个服务器上运行相同的命令,从而简化管理。
该功能在大规模部署和运维中尤其重要,可以提高效率并降低人工操作错误的风险。
5. 监控和日志管理
SSH 允许用户远程访问服务器日志文件以进行监控和故障排除。 系统管理员可以通过SSH连接到服务器,查看实时日志,并分析系统性能和安全事件。 这种方法使问题诊断和解决更加有效。
以上是SSH服务器的一般用法介绍。
评论前必须登录!
注册